Statement of Goals 1. To Awaken the United Church: a) to the extent and the depth of the environmental crisis (helping people to "live into" the tensions involved in facing up to the crisis); b) to alternatives open to us in dealing with given environmental problems; c) to sense that we can share with other concerned people a desire to undertake responsible action in these matters in the name of our shared humanity and common destiny; d) to explore the grounding we have in the biblical heritage, and to explore its treasury of insights and perspectives in relation to care for the environment; e) to face the possibility that within our traditional understandings of man’s role in creation, we may find misunderstandings and ambiguities which we must now repudiate.
The Churchill-Nelson River Diversion Projects, a massive hydro development undertaken by Manitoba Hydro, involve a major flooding of large areas of northern Manitoba, including reserve lands now inhabited by several thousand native people. To represent the concerns of the native people a Northern Flood Committee, made up of representatives of eight affected communities (treaty and non-treaty) has been formed. The Committee has retained outstanding legal counsel and has chosen Henry Spence as their capable chairman.
